On average across the year,
no, Switzerland is not hotter than
Parkchester, New York
.
Switzerland has an average temperature of 10°C/50°F and Parkchester, New York has an average temperature of 14°C/57°F.
Switzerland's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 25°C/77°F, which is not hotter than Parkchester, New York's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).
On average across the year, yes, Switzerland is colder than Parkchester, New York . Switzerland has an average minimum temperature of 6°C/43°F and Parkchester, New York has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F.
On average across the year,
no, Switzerland has less rain than
Parkchester, New York. Switzerland has an average annual rainfall of 1164mm and Parkchester, New York has an average annual rainfall of 1432mm.
Switzerland's wettest month is July, with an average monthly rainfall of 136mm, which is drier than Parkchester, New York's wettest month (August, with an average monthly rainfall of 158mm).
